Learn about CVE-2017-3760 affecting Lenovo Service Framework Android app, allowing remote code execution due to insecure credentials. Find mitigation steps here.
The Lenovo Service Framework Android application is susceptible to a vulnerability that could allow remote code execution due to the utilization of insecure credentials during integrity checks.
Understanding CVE-2017-3760
This CVE entry highlights a security issue in the Lenovo Service Framework Android app that exposes it to man-in-the-middle attacks, potentially leading to remote code execution.
What is CVE-2017-3760?
The vulnerability in CVE-2017-3760 arises from the use of nonsecure credentials by the Lenovo Service Framework Android application when verifying the integrity of downloaded apps or data. This weakness opens the app to exploitation through man-in-the-middle attacks.
The Impact of CVE-2017-3760
The vulnerability could result in remote code execution on devices running the affected Lenovo Service Framework application. Attackers could exploit this flaw to execute malicious code remotely.
Technical Details of CVE-2017-3760
The technical aspects of the CVE-2017-3760 vulnerability are as follows:
Vulnerability Description
The Lenovo Service Framework Android app's use of insecure credentials during integrity checks exposes it to man-in-the-middle attacks, creating a risk of remote code execution.
Affected Systems and Versions
Exploitation Mechanism
The vulnerability allows threat actors to intercept communications between the app and external sources, enabling them to inject and execute malicious code remotely.
Mitigation and Prevention
To address CVE-2017-3760, consider the following mitigation strategies:
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ates